private void btnAddJobKpiAssessment_Click(object sender, EventArgs e) { DetailedJobKpiAssessmentForm detailedJobKpiAssessmentForm = new DetailedJobKpiAssessmentForm(); detailedJobKpiAssessmentForm.ShowDialog(); load(); }
private void btnDUJobKpiAssessment_Click(object sender, EventArgs e) { // lay du lieu vao entity JobKpiEntity jobKpiEntity = new JobKpiEntity(); jobKpiEntity.ID = (int)grvJobKpiAssessment.GetDataRow(grvJobKpiAssessment.GetSelectedRows()[0]).ItemArray[0]; jobKpiEntity.Employee = new EmployeeEntity(); jobKpiEntity.Employee.ID = (int)grvJobKpiAssessment.GetDataRow(grvJobKpiAssessment.GetSelectedRows()[0]).ItemArray[1]; jobKpiEntity.Employee.EmployeeName = grvJobKpiAssessment.GetDataRow(grvJobKpiAssessment.GetSelectedRows()[0]).ItemArray[5].ToString(); jobKpiEntity.CreatedDate = (DateTime)grvJobKpiAssessment.GetDataRow(grvJobKpiAssessment.GetSelectedRows()[0]).ItemArray[2]; jobKpiEntity.RoleInAssessment = (JobRankValue)grvJobKpiAssessment.GetDataRow(grvJobKpiAssessment.GetSelectedRows()[0]).ItemArray[3]; jobKpiEntity.Status = (AssessmentStatusValue)grvJobKpiAssessment.GetDataRow(grvJobKpiAssessment.GetSelectedRows()[0]).ItemArray[4]; // dua len form detail DetailedJobKpiAssessmentForm detailedJobKpiAssessmentForm = new DetailedJobKpiAssessmentForm(jobKpiEntity); detailedJobKpiAssessmentForm.ShowDialog(); // load lai form chinh load(); }